Question
the populations and areas of four states are shown. which statement regarding these four states is true? state a: population 1,055,173, area (km²) 2,677 state b: population 1,333,089, area (km²) 36,418 state c: population 3,596,677, area (km²) 6,543 state d: population 6,745,408, area (km²) 10,555 the state with the lowest population has the greatest population density. the state with the second lowest population has the lowest population density. the state with the lowest population has the lowest population density. the state with the second greatest population has the lowest population density.
Step1: Calculate population density for each state
Population density formula: \(density=\frac{population}{area}\)
- For State A: \(\frac{1055173}{2677}\approx394.2\)
- For State B: \(\frac{1333089}{36418}\approx36.6\)
- For State C: \(\frac{3596677}{6543}\approx550.0\)
- For State D: \(\frac{6745408}{10555}\approx639.1\)
Step2: Analyze each option
- Option 1: State A has the lowest population (\(1055173\)), but its density (\(\approx394.2\)) is not the greatest. State D has the greatest density (\(\approx639.1\)).
- Option 2: State B has the second - lowest population (\(1333089\)), and its density (\(\approx36.6\)) is the lowest.
- Option 3: State A has the lowest population, but its density (\(\approx394.2\)) is not the lowest. State B has the lowest density (\(\approx36.6\)).
- Option 4: State C has the second - greatest population (\(3596677\)), but its density (\(\approx550.0\)) is not the lowest. State B has the lowest density (\(\approx36.6\)).
